Dorothy (Marker) Blackburn 82, of Bloomingdale, Ohio died peacefully at her home on Monday morning March 21, 2011.

She was born January 10, 1929 in Steubenville, Ohio, a daughter of the late Frank and Ida Madrid Marker. In addition to her parents she was preceded in death by a son, Terry Lee, whom passed on March 10, 1964, one brother, Frank Marker, two sisters, Mary Louise Haun and Betty Springs.

Dorothy married in 1946 and began working outside the home in 1965. She was employed first at American Dry Cleaners in Steubenville and then at One Hour Martinizing in Wintersville. She began working at Sears and Roebuck in 1974 and retired from there in 1991.

She was a longtime member of Finley United Methodist Church and the Win Some Sunday School Class, although she had been unable to attend in recent years due to Alzheimer's Disease.

Dorothy is survived by her best friend and husband of 63 years, Jacob LeMoyne Blackburn; four sons, Roy and wife Connie of Brilliant, OH, Frank and wife Connie, David and wife Adele, and Jeffrey Blackburn all of Bloomingdale; a daughter Linda Heine and husband Joseph of Oakland, MD; ten grandchildren, Lori Hart, Jason Blackburn, Denise Rawson, Jeremy Blackburn, Joseph Heine, Tracey (Heine) Sinclair, Heidi and Amanda Blackburn, Trisha and Pegene Blackburn; ten great-grandchildren and one great-great grandchild.
